Output 27d4e3acf017676ff7286fe7a36b3e8c43094701d52882fd3dab34c0dcbe9a97:21

value
23258000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e7d1a29766d8e821a6dc93b283dd96196410936 OP_EQUAL
address
34UE4Ywk1Wv2uvwAq8qsdwrrVqYXUQiY5S
transaction
27d4e3acf017676ff7286fe7a36b3e8c43094701d52882fd3dab34c0dcbe9a97
spent
true